【民生把脉】 对家电维修乱象 也要“大修”了
Zheng Quan Shi Bao· 2025-12-01 18:35
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the rampant issues in the online home appliance repair market, including fraudulent practices and lack of regulatory oversight, which lead to consumer exploitation and financial loss [1][2]. Group 1: Issues in Home Appliance Repair Market - Various online home appliance repair platforms have emerged, but regulatory lag has resulted in rampant fraud, with consumers often unaware of their rights and the legitimacy of services [1]. - Common issues include unclear pricing, excessive charges, and lack of transparency, which create a "consumption trap" for consumers [1]. - The 2012 "Home Appliance Repair Service Management Measures" mandates that repair operators display their business licenses and pricing standards prominently, yet violations persist [1]. Group 2: Recommendations for Improvement - There is a need for enhanced regulatory oversight of online repair platforms to ensure they fulfill their management responsibilities and address issues like overcharging and counterfeit repairs [2]. - Home appliance manufacturers should improve after-sales service quality and monitor designated repair points to reduce the prevalence of "black repair" services [2]. - Consumers are encouraged to increase their awareness of rights and choose qualified repair services that provide clear pricing to protect themselves from exploitation [2].
